Key strengths include a durable aluminum block, sophisticated torque vectoring, and the option of a fast-shifting 6-speed Twin Clutch SST transmission.
Key Qualities of the 4B11T Engine & Drivetrain:
-4B11T Engine Strength: Features an aluminum cylinder block and timing chain (replacing the belt), offering increased rigidity and reliability for high-horsepower builds. It is known to handle up to 400 wheel horsepower with basic modifications.
S-AWC (Super All-Wheel Control): Combines Active Center Differential (ACD), Active Yaw Control (AYC), and Active Stability Control (ASC). This system actively distributes torque to the wheels with the most grip, providing superior cornering and stability.
-Active Yaw Control (AYC): The rear differential can transfer up to 100% of available rear torque to either the left or right wheel, creating an exceptionally agile and responsive driving experience.
-Turbocharged Performance: The 2.0-liter turbocharged inline-4 (4B11T) provides significant power, producing roughly 280-300 PS from the factory, with high potential for increased power.
-Transmission Options: Available with a 5-speed manual (GSR) for a classic feel or a 6-speed Twin Clutch Sportronic Shift Transmission (TC-SST) for lightning-fast, automatic shifting.
-Aluminum Construction: Components such as the roof, hood, and front fenders are aluminum, which helps reduce weight despite the car’s overall heavier platform compared to previous generations.
key parts of an evo X powertrain
Key components include a twin-scroll turbocharger, an intercooler with piping, the 5-speed manual or 6-speed Twin Clutch SST transmission, and the Super All-Wheel Control (S-AWC) system.
Engine & Internal Components (4B11T)
-Engine Block & Internals: Aluminum cylinder block, forged pistons, and connecting rods.
-Cylinder Head & Valvetrain: DOHC 16-valve setup with MIVEC on both intake and exhaust cams, featuring a timing chain (not belt).
-Turbocharger System: Twin-scroll turbocharger, front-mount intercooler (FMIC), intercooler hard pipe kit, and blow-off valve (BOV).
-Induction & Exhaust: Intake manifold, exhaust manifold, and high-flow catalytic converter/test pipe.
-Oiling System: Oil pump and large oil pan.
-Drivetrain & Transmission
Transmission: 5-speed manual (G5M) or 6-speed Twin Clutch SST (Sportronic Shift Transmission).
-All-Wheel Drive System: S-AWC (Super All-Wheel Control) system with Active Yaw Control (AYC).
-Drivetrain Components: Front/rear differentials, transfer case, and CV axles.
-Engine Management & Fueling
ECU: Factory Engine Control Unit, often upgraded with a 3-port boost controller for better boost control.
-Fuel System: High-pressure fuel pump and injectors.
Critical Maintenance Points
-AYC Pump: The AYC pump, located behind the right rear tire, is highly susceptible to corrosion and failure, often requiring relocation.
-Timing Chain: The 4B11 uses a timing chain that requires monitoring for stretch over time.
